  6. Britannica Dictionary definition of ARRIVAL. 1. : the act of coming to or reaching a place : the act of arriving. [noncount] They were awaiting the arrival of guests. We checked into the hotel upon (our) arrival. The flight's estimated time of arrival is 11:30. = The flight's estimated arrival time is 11:30.

  9. an act of arriving; a coming: [ countable] Their arrival was delayed by traffic. [ uncountable] She was welcomed on arrival. the attainment of any object or condition:[ uncountable] the arrival of jet-powered flight. a person or thing that arrives or has arrived:[ countable] a new arrival at the school.
